9/18/2009 - In 1971, Mrs. Michael Hoff of Jacksonville, Florida, wife of MIA Michael Hoff, a Navy Pilot, had the idea that the National League of Families of POW/MIA should have a banner, or flag, to represent its important cause. The League agreed, and told her to proceed to have a flag for the League designed. Mrs. Hoff went to Annin Flag Company, and met with Alan Rivkees, the Vice President. 12/19/2012 - In response to the recent tragedy in Newtown, Conn., members of the town’s VFW Post are doing everything they can to provide comfort and security to the town’s grieving families. Newtown Post 308 set up a Newtown/Sandy Hook Family Relief Fund to assist with the funeral costs for parents who did not have life insurance on their young children.
